Daniil Karandashov
3e9e557d28
fix indent
2019-12-14 18:30:55 +03:00
Daniil Karandashov
c3f51c412b
add passing secret key through file for docker swarm secrets
2019-12-14 18:21:43 +03:00
Ryan Kelly
2106051a1a
Merge pull request #185 from MingyJ/master; r=rfk
...
Update README
2019-12-09 14:28:43 +11:00
Brett
a40e807a79
Update README
...
Added link to Dockerhub, add 'mozilla' before each of the package names to prevent
"Error response from daemon: pull access denied for syncserver, repository does not exist or may require 'docker login': denied: requested access to the resource is denied"
2019-12-05 18:52:36 -07:00
Ryan Kelly
29b5fb4e97
Update github-hosted reqs to latestt tags.
2019-11-20 06:55:05 +11:00
Ryan Kelly
5932c464d7
Merge pull request #183 from mavidser/mavidser-patch-1; r=rfk
...
Fix incorrect GID in readme.
2019-11-06 06:35:34 +11:00
Sid Verma
562fcfcd65
Fix incorrect GID in readme.
2019-11-05 14:05:35 +05:30
Ryan Kelly
e9b63a0871
Merge pull request #180 from Zocker1999NET/master; r=rfk
...
requirements: Added futures 3.0
2019-09-02 14:25:30 +10:00
Felix Stupp
dd429ceeb5
requirements: Added futures 3.0
...
Required on some systems
2019-08-29 05:16:48 +02:00
Ryan Kelly
ac7b29cc40
Merge pull request #173 from lukeb2e/master; r=rfk
...
Disabling PEP 517 processing is invalid
2019-06-03 09:10:03 +10:00
Luke
745bff65e3
Update Dockerfile
...
--no-use-pep517 is not supported anymore
2019-06-02 00:27:35 +02:00
Philip Jenvey
a9fa69d598
Merge pull request #169 from mozilla-services/update-sqlalchemy-1.3.3
...
fix(deps): Update SQLAlchemy to latest version.
2019-04-17 10:28:41 -07:00
Ryan Kelly
15b02b4609
fix(deps): Update SQLAlchemy to latest version.
2019-04-17 14:18:57 +10:00
Ryan Kelly
dbe9481ab7
Merge pull request #167 from Mozilla-GitHub-Standards/master
...
Add Mozilla Code of Conduct
2019-03-29 06:57:54 +11:00
Mozilla-GitHub-Standards
73db4dc076
Add Mozilla Code of Conduct file
...
Fixes #166 .
_(Message COC002)_
2019-03-27 12:51:12 -07:00
Vlad Filippov
12af274daf
Merge pull request #162 from mozilla-services/readme-secret-key-docs
...
chore(docs): Clarify docs on using a secret key in docker env vars.
2019-03-07 22:38:19 +01:00
Ryan Kelly
653cb1d5f7
chore(docs): Clarify docs on using a secret key in docker env vars.
2019-03-08 07:11:04 +11:00
Ryan Kelly
6236d05f6f
Merge pull request #160 from mozilla-services/fix-customization-instructions; r=eoger
...
fix(docs): Use correct .ini file sections for customization params.
2019-03-07 07:26:50 +11:00
Ryan Kelly
27f0b313e0
fix(docs): Use correct .ini file sections for customization params.
2019-03-07 07:03:37 +11:00
Ryan Kelly
11b328d175
Merge pull request #156 from alexfornuto/patch-1; r=rfk
...
Comment grammar fix.
2019-02-18 10:23:21 +11:00
Alex Fornuto
c0d0b100bd
init LICENSE
...
This file is linked to in CONTRIBUTING.md but does not exist in master.
2019-02-14 23:59:12 -06:00
Ryan Kelly
bebd2f375a
Add CONTRIBUTING.md, based on templates from FxA.
2019-02-06 14:16:50 +11:00
Alex Fornuto
0e6009480a
Comment grammar fix.
2019-02-02 03:11:42 -06:00
Ryan Kelly
7b3b8579ac
Add --no-use-pep517 to pip, as a workaround for build issues.
2019-01-29 10:56:34 +11:00
Ryan Kelly
0fa45210e4
Fix formatting in README
2019-01-29 10:33:59 +11:00
Ryan Kelly
76c3fb0b36
Merge pull request #154 from captn3m0/patch-1; r=rfk
...
Adds instructions for persistent SQLite setup
2019-01-29 10:30:47 +11:00
Nemo
7b0a02c39b
Adds instructions for persistent SQLite setup
2019-01-26 17:54:58 +05:30
Ryan Kelly
90d8e83b3d
Update requests version dependency to silence security alert.
2018-11-02 09:12:36 +11:00
Ryan Kelly
2ed24ccad3
Merge pull request #148 from mathstuf/python2-virtualenv; r=rfk
...
makefile: use the system Python's virtualenv
2018-10-23 13:53:44 +11:00
Niko Wenselowski
d1eaec5da4
travis: install virtualenv
2018-10-21 10:18:10 -04:00
Ben Boeckel
a4b4eda6d0
makefile: use the system Python's virtualenv
...
`virtualenv` on Fedora is now a Python3 tool. Without installing
Python3, there is no `virtualenv` tool. Instead, just rely on the
package being installed.
2018-10-19 16:04:02 -04:00
Ryan Kelly
cc9e45f344
Merge pull request #141 from okin/feature/support_python_3; r=rfk
...
Improve support for Python 3
2018-10-11 13:01:57 +11:00
Niko Wenselowski
b70acabdca
Merge branch 'master' of github.com:mozilla-services/syncserver into feature/support_python_3
2018-10-10 08:46:27 +02:00
Niko Wenselowski
dc27164a26
Improve support for Python 3.
...
This fixes the messages shown in #97 but does not mean there is proper Python 3 support in all used libraries.
2018-10-10 08:32:35 +02:00
Ryan Kelly
346d309868
chore(deps): Update SQLAlchemy to latest version.
2018-10-10 08:31:36 +02:00
Ryan Kelly
6d2dc6b50c
Merge pull request #142 from okin/feature/remove_obsolete_dependency
...
Remove unused dependency simplejson.
2018-10-08 10:42:35 +10:00
Niko Wenselowski
0a76855c68
simplejson is available as the 'json' module since Python 2.6.
2018-10-02 19:06:43 +02:00
Vlad Filippov
9c6aa91369
Merge pull request #139 from mozilla-services/feature.update-sqlalchemy
...
chore(deps): Update SQLAlchemy to latest version.
2018-09-27 09:01:08 -04:00
Ryan Kelly
68a4bdec9a
chore(deps): Update SQLAlchemy to latest version.
2018-09-22 07:46:10 +10:00
Ryan Kelly
21e5d68feb
Merge pull request #137 from mozilla-services/data-deletion-script; r=vladikoff
...
Add a script to help users delete Mozilla-hosted data.
2018-09-20 11:22:35 +10:00
Ryan Kelly
c6412eb2d1
Add a script to help users delete Mozilla-hosted data.
2018-09-20 10:38:58 +10:00
Ryan Kelly
8c4d9a75fa
fix(build): Don't update distribute
during venv setup.
...
This seems to fail on some systems, possible because they have
an incompatible setuptools/distribute installed at the system level.
2018-09-17 11:49:07 +10:00
Thom
ff63edbc4c
Fix broken links to old services docs. ( #135 )
...
AFAICT mozilla-services.readthedocs.io is where everything lives now, and docs.services.mozilla.com is busted.
2018-09-12 15:14:27 -04:00
John Morrison
a9a8d66bcd
[docker-entry-point.sh] add missing backslash line continuation ( #133 )
2018-08-31 19:12:15 -04:00
Ryan Kelly
1935cad4ed
Merge pull request #132 from 1wilkens/forwarded-allow-ips
...
[docker-entrypoint.sh] Optionally handle X-Forwarded-Proto
2018-08-30 08:12:03 +10:00
Florian Wilkens
ed97a4759d
[docker-entry-point.sh] Allow docker host per default
2018-08-29 16:50:49 +02:00
Florian Wilkens
49867e15ff
[docker-entrypoint.sh] Optionally handle X-Forwarded-Proto
...
In the default configuration gunicorn respects the X-Forwarded-Proto HTTP header only if the connection comes from localhost.
This is not the case when e.g. running under docker where gunicorn sees the docker gateway IP causing it to disregard the header and potentially produce an error regarding the mismatch of public_url and application url.
The commandline argument --forwarded-allow-ips tells gunicorn to trust the headers if the connection originates from certain other IP addresses.
To expose this setting for docker setups of syncserver, the docker entrypoint is changed to optionally set this argument based on the environment variable SYNCSERVER_FORWARDED_ALLOW_IPS defaulting to 127.0.0.1 which mirrors the gunicorn default.
2018-08-23 11:55:12 +02:00
Ryan Kelly
4d6e0a3ab9
Fix README to reflect recent docker changes. ( #130 )
2018-07-22 22:21:45 -07:00
Ryan Kelly
e3885888ff
Migrate to CircleCI 2 ( #129 ); r=jrgm
2018-07-22 21:55:11 -07:00
Ryan Kelly
7700f72424
Add ability to configure a remote browserid verifier. ( #127 ) r=@vladikoff
...
We still default to using the local verifer because it's simpler,
but using a remote verifier may be necessary for e.g. testing
purposes when running on localhost.
Connects to mozilla/fxa-local-dev#112
2018-07-17 13:26:14 -04:00